A UNESCO World Heritage Site since 1987, Pisa preserves its centuries of history in the palaces and remains visible in various corners of the city. Not only treasures like the Tower and the incredible Piazza dei Miracoli, but also one of the testimonies of its glorious past is the 12th-century city walls that still enclose what is considered the historic center of the city, with its four main districts divided by the Arno River. Pisa boasts a past as a maritime power: in addition to being an important Roman port, it was one of the four Maritime Republics, whose trade brought considerable wealth to the city. But it is especially science that has made the city a flourishing center of attraction: birthplace of Galileo Galilei, it hosts the prestigious Sant'Anna and Normale Schools, as well as a rich university. Dynamism and entertainment are guaranteed by festivals and events that throughout the year occupy Pisa's main cultural centers, with a particular mention to the Luminara di San Ranieri, a characteristic and unique light show that illuminates the river every June 16 for the celebration of the patron saint. Just a few kilometers from the center, we find the Parco di San Rossore, once the summer residence of the President of the Republic and now a protected nature reserve. The city also boasts an exceptional location with its proximity to the Apuan Alps 50 km away and the Monti Pisani close to the center, an excellent setting for trekking and mountain biking routes. Just 15 km away, you can reach the coast with its beaches and equipped shores to experience a typical Italian summer. Here is also the Pisa tourist port, from where you can take short sailing trips to the islands of the Tuscan archipelago. The port of Livorno, on the other hand, is only 25 km away and allows access to Corsica, Sardinia, and other European destinations. The city also has an airport, one of the main ones in Tuscany with national and international routes. Finally noteworthy is the railway, whose connections allow access to all other cities on the peninsula. A 30-minute drive will allow you to discover Lucca and the culinary traditions of the hinterland, while the wonders of Florence are reachable in just an hour. Traveling 35 km instead, you reach Forte dei Marmi and Versilia.
